More information
Pfc Roy K. Yoquelet was an employee of Wabash R.R. Co. before he enlisted at Fort Benjamin Harrison, Indiana on 26 March 1944. He was sent overseas in October 1944.Source of information: Leo Minne, www.abmc.gov, www.wwiimemorial.com, www.ancestry.com – 1940 Census / Headstone and Interment Record / U.S. WWII Draft Cards Young Men / Indiana Birth Records, www.80thdivision.com
